Pathakpur is a village of 978 people in 187 households (Census 2011) in Sitapur tehsil, Sitapur district, Uttar Pradesh, the 214th-largest of 367 villages in Sitapur tehsil. Literacy is 34%, 18 points below the tehsil average of 52% and the sex ratio is 842 women per 1,000 men. It lies 303 km from the Sitapur district centre, 57 km from Thuthibari, the nearest town, 3 km from Anand Nagar Junction railway station (straight-line distances). The pincode is 261131, served by Khairabad (Sitapur) post office; the LGD village code is 137649. The nearest hospital or health centre is Gov. Hospital Campierganj, Gorakhapur, 9 km away. The sarpanch is ramkhailawan, and the village votes in Sandi assembly constituency, represented by MLA Prabhash Kumar. The population is estimated at 1,153 in 2026, up 18% since the 2011 Census.
